Hey guys, out of interest, how are the current Medicom bodies holding up to handling?

I gave up on Medicom a few years back - I was tired of buying a figure, and at the same time buying a couple of blank bodies to use as spare parts when a hip or shoulder inevitably snapped/crumbled.

I seem to think that since the release of their Han Solo figure they might have improved on the construction and materials, is that true?

People seem to be getting some pretty extreme poses out of Spidey, and although it screws with the suit, I haven't read any reports of busted limbs.

I guess the question is, aside from the ludicrous prices, are Medi's a safe bet quality wise these days?

Thanks for your thoughts.

Darth.
 
I don't really have much/any experience with older Medicom products, but I haven't had any body breakage with what I have so far (Naruto, Sasuke, Amazing Spiderman, RAH Naked 2 Body). Apart from Sasuke's weird ankle design, I think the anime style bodies are nice. The 'RAH Naked 2' body can get into some "extreme" poses, which is cool. Nice joints. Not too loose, or too tight.

I recently got the medicom amazing spider-man.

For the pics I saw I liked the silouhette so decided to give this a go.

Of course out of the box he was way too clean and shiny.

I applied several wash of black to toned down the colour and to make him look weathered a bit more like he was in the movie.

I don't know if i should do the shredding on the torso though.
